What is Federal Register Notice?
The Federal Register Notice is a public announcement or notification published in the Federal Register, a daily journal of the federal government of the United States, which includes proposed rules, final rules, and public notices from federal agencies.
Who is required to file Federal Register Notice?
Federal agencies and departments are required to file Federal Register Notices when they propose new regulations, request public comments, or announce significant actions affecting the public or specific stakeholders.
How to fill out Federal Register Notice?
To fill out a Federal Register Notice, one should provide a clear and concise title, a summary of the action being taken, relevant background information, the date for public comments, and any specific instructions or requirements for submitting feedback.
What is the purpose of Federal Register Notice?
The purpose of the Federal Register Notice is to inform the public about upcoming regulations, allow for public participation in the rule-making process, and ensure transparency and accountability in government operations.
What information must be reported on Federal Register Notice?
A Federal Register Notice must report information such as the name of the agency, the title of the action, a summary of the proposed rule or notice, the rationale behind it, deadlines for comments, and details on how the public can provide feedback.
